    About The Role:

    Plan, implement, coordinate and handle all mechanical operations, maintenance, communications, energy management, and workforce development programs for a facility, campus or portfolio of buildings.

    What You'll Do:

    + Assist in operations and maintenance issues, fixing and problem solving & recommend and implement improvements for preventive maintenance programs and develop/maintain effective building-specific maintenance and safety procedure manuals.

    + Coordinate maintenance efforts with outside contractors, tenant finish personnel and technicians. Supervise all building systems including fire/life safety, plumbing, HVAC and electrical issues and must remain current with latest HVAC technology trends.

    + Respond to all emergency situations quickly (fire, evacuation, equipment failure etc.) and customer concerns.

    + Establish and monitor programs to ensure compliance with applicable codes, requisitions, government agency and company directives as relates to building operations.

    What You'll Need:

    An individual will need to perform each du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form essential functions.

     

    +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ience from four-year college or university and a confirmed ability and experience. Knowledge and understanding of all applicable practices and techniques, laws, project controls and environmental regulations to include safety laws.

    + Universal CFC certification required. Additional certification in three or more of the following: HVAC, electrical, mechanical, HVAC and refrigeration systems, process controls, mechanical power transmissions, painting, plumbing, carpentry or engine repair. Certifications/licenses as may be required by local or state jurisdictions.

    + Requires advanced knowledge of financial terms and principles. Ability to calculate intermediate figures such as percentages, discounts, and commissions. Conducts advanced financial analysis.
